summaryrefslogtreecommitdiff
path: root/scripts/build
diff options
context:
space:
mode:
authorDaniel Baumann <daniel@debian.org>2010-09-26 14:03:26 +0200
committerDaniel Baumann <daniel@debian.org>2011-03-09 19:20:31 +0100
commitc77053d3d81ac6bf03a16bc73f4c583b55e48a3e (patch)
tree5754bf90011ef896ba0c6c9b612f8faf671ea1cc /scripts/build
parentc5c3f6133a0fb62ba9c2c3b839e6ea5774f9c76a (diff)
downloadvyos-live-build-c77053d3d81ac6bf03a16bc73f4c583b55e48a3e.tar.gz
vyos-live-build-c77053d3d81ac6bf03a16bc73f4c583b55e48a3e.zip
Replacing lb_chroot_symlinks with a hook, that's more approriate.
Diffstat (limited to 'scripts/build')
-rwxr-xr-xscripts/build/lb_chroot1
-rwxr-xr-xscripts/build/lb_chroot_interactive2
-rwxr-xr-xscripts/build/lb_chroot_symlinks59
-rwxr-xr-xscripts/build/lb_config12
4 files changed, 2 insertions, 72 deletions
diff --git a/scripts/build/lb_chroot b/scripts/build/lb_chroot
index 09e18757a..2fe7283a9 100755
--- a/scripts/build/lb_chroot
+++ b/scripts/build/lb_chroot
@@ -67,7 +67,6 @@ lb chroot_local-patches ${*}
lb chroot_sysvinit ${*}
lb chroot_local-hooks ${*}
lb chroot_hooks ${*}
-lb chroot_symlinks ${*}
lb chroot_hacks ${*}
lb chroot_interactive ${*}
diff --git a/scripts/build/lb_chroot_interactive b/scripts/build/lb_chroot_interactive
index 82e5a6c4b..7fd5cd4ab 100755
--- a/scripts/build/lb_chroot_interactive
+++ b/scripts/build/lb_chroot_interactive
@@ -59,4 +59,4 @@ case "${LB_INTERACTIVE}" in
esac
# Creating stage file
-Create_stagefile .stage/chroot_symlinks
+Create_stagefile .stage/chroot_interactive
diff --git a/scripts/build/lb_chroot_symlinks b/scripts/build/lb_chroot_symlinks
deleted file mode 100755
index b9150bbe5..000000000
--- a/scripts/build/lb_chroot_symlinks
+++ /dev/null
@@ -1,59 +0,0 @@
-#!/bin/sh
-
-## live-build(7) - System Build Scripts
-## Copyright (C) 2006-2010 Daniel Baumann <daniel@debian.org>
-##
-## live-build comes with ABSOLUTELY NO WARRANTY; for details see COPYING.
-## This is free software, and you are welcome to redistribute it
-## under certain conditions; see COPYING for details.
-
-
-set -e
-
-# Including common functions
-. "${LB_BASE:-/usr/share/live/build}"/scripts/build.sh
-
-# Setting static variables
-DESCRIPTION="$(Echo 'convert symlinks')"
-HELP=""
-USAGE="${PROGRAM} [--force]"
-
-Arguments "${@}"
-
-# Reading configuration files
-Read_conffiles config/all config/common config/bootstrap config/chroot config/binary config/source
-Set_defaults
-
-if [ "${LB_SYMLINKS}" != "true" ]
-then
- exit 0
-fi
-
-Echo_message "Begin converting symlinks..."
-
-# Requiring stage file
-Require_stagefile .stage/config .stage/bootstrap
-
-# Checking stage file
-Check_stagefile .stage/chroot_symlinks
-
-# Checking lock file
-Check_lockfile .lock
-
-# Creating lock file
-Create_lockfile .lock
-
-# Checking depends
-Check_package chroot/usr/bin/symlinks symlinks
-
-# Installing depends
-Install_package
-
-# Converting symlinks
-Chroot chroot "symlinks -c -r -s /"
-
-# Removing depends
-Remove_package
-
-# Creating stage file
-Create_stagefile .stage/chroot_symlinks
diff --git a/scripts/build/lb_config b/scripts/build/lb_config
index f46b82932..3d0583ea5 100755
--- a/scripts/build/lb_config
+++ b/scripts/build/lb_config
@@ -121,7 +121,6 @@ USAGE="${PROGRAM} [--apt apt|aptitude]\n\
\t [--security true|false]\n\
\t [--source true|false]\n\
\t [-s|--source-images iso|net|tar|usb-hdd]\n\
-\t [--symlinks true|false]\n\
\t [--syslinux-splash FILE]\n\
\t [--syslinux-timeout SECONDS]\n\
\t [--syslinux-menu true|false]\n\
@@ -147,7 +146,7 @@ Local_arguments ()
distribution:,mirror-bootstrap:,mirror-chroot:,mirror-chroot-security:,mirror-chroot-volatile:,mirror-chroot-backports:,mirror-binary:,
mirror-binary-security:,mirror-binary-volatile:,mirror-binary-backports:,mirror-debian-installer:,archive-areas:,chroot-filesystem:,exposed-root:,virtual-root-size:,
gzip-options:,hooks:,interactive:,keyring-packages:,language:,linux-flavours:,linux-packages:,
- packages:,packages-lists:,tasks:,security:,volatile:,backports:,symlinks:,sysvinit:,binary-filesystem:,binary-images:,
+ packages:,packages-lists:,tasks:,security:,volatile:,backports:,sysvinit:,binary-filesystem:,binary-images:,
binary-indices:,bootappend-install:,bootappend-live:,bootloader:,checksums:,build-with-chroot:,
debian-installer:,debian-installer-distribution:,debian-installer-preseedfile:,debian-installer-gui:,
encryption:,grub-splash:,hostname:,isohybrid-options:,iso-application:,iso-preparer:,iso-publisher:,
@@ -522,11 +521,6 @@ Local_arguments ()
shift 2
;;
- --symlinks)
- LB_SYMLINKS="${2}"
- shift 2
- ;;
-
--sysvinit)
LB_SYSVINIT="${2}"
shift 2
@@ -1122,10 +1116,6 @@ LB_VOLATILE="${LB_VOLATILE}"
# (Default: ${LB_BACKPORTS})
LB_BACKPORTS="${LB_BACKPORTS}"
-# \$LB_SYMLINKS: enable symlink convertion
-# (Default: ${LB_SYMLINKS})
-LB_SYMLINKS="${LB_SYMLINKS}"
-
# \$LB_SYSVINIT: enable sysvinit
# (Default: ${LB_SYSVINIT})
LB_SYSVINIT="${LB_SYSVINIT}"